Aurora Man Arrested on Child Porn, Gun Charges

The man was charged after seven-month investigation by Naperville and Aurora police.

Naperville and Aurora police this week arrested a 37-year-old Aurora man accused of downloading and distributing hundreds of images and videos depicting child porn, police said Thursday.

In addition to the child porn charges, Niraj V. Patel, of the 3600 block of Gabrielle Lane, also faces a weapons charge after police executing a search warrant found a semi-automatic rifle, police said.

Naperville police said a search warrant was executed early Tuesday morning following a seven-month investigation. The search turned up photos and videos of children engaged in sexual conduct, police said.

Now an Aurora resident, Patel previously lived on the 1400 block of Fairway Drive in Naperville, police said. According to officials, Patel moved to the Aurora address during the seven-month investigation.

Patel was taken into custody on charges of three counts of dissemination of child pornography, one count of possession of child pornography and possession of a firearm without a FOID card, police said. He was transferred to the DuPage County Sheriff’s Office, where he is being held on $500,000 bail.
